Key highlights

The RW-1Nms is a high-reliability reaction wheel designed for imaging satellites, providing exceptional stability and precise control with minimal disturbance torques. It offers minimal momentum error, high torque output for rapid manoeuvres, and maximum momentum capacity, all in a compact design, and includes a comprehensive set of protection features. 

  • Angular Momentum: 1.0 Nms @28.5 V

  • Torque: ±39 mNm (±74 mNm)*

  • Control Modes: Current, Speed & Torque

  • Control Rate (Speed, Torque): 10 Hz

*version 2

Technical specs

radiation tolerance
> 20 krad
mechanical vibration
14.14 Grms
dynamic unbalance
< 50 g mm^2
mass
1 kg
height
50 mm
width
100 mm
length
102.8 mm
operating temperature
-20 to 60 C
peak power
108 W
power
~ 1.2 W@ 0.1 Nms
supply voltage
12 to 36 V
data interface
RS485
CAN
angular speed
-10000 to 10000 rpm
torque
-39 to 39 mN m
angular momentum storage
1.0 Nms @28.5 V
